> > > > Raspberry Pi 4B (4-core ARM64 Cortex-A72):
> > > >
> > > >   mode        Base       Patched     Speedup
> > > >   single      59.0ms     56.0ms      1.05x
> > > >   multi 2p    94.6ms     66.7ms      1.42x
> > > >   multi 4p    202.9ms    110.6ms     1.83x
> > > >
> > > > x86 (20-core Intel i7-12700, 16 concurrent processes):
> > > >
> > > >   mode        Base       Patched     Speedup
> > > >   single      11.7ms     9.8ms       1.19x
> > > >   multi 2p    24.1ms     17.2ms      1.40x
> > > >   multi 4p    63.0ms     45.3ms      1.39x

> > grep-ing the code, I wonder if we maybe want to tweak some comments.
> > Namely, zs_page_migrate() says:
> >
> >         The pool migrate_lock protects the race between zpage migration
> >         and zs_free
> >
> > which is not entirely true anymore, as zs_free() has a lockless path
> > that doesn't take pool look (when ZS_OBJ_CLASS_BITS permit).
> >
> > Likewise, __zs_compact() says the following about pool migrate_lock:
> >
> >         protect the race between zpage migration and zs_free
> >
> > None of these are critical, very minor.
